Output ced145606f0fd42326643e57bc2557a57bccb062adb144b8f48b7ac9a1a89c84:14

value
100427331
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d67d53589e5424e35a7ff12596ec8e83446ddd3d OP_EQUAL
address
3MF8fNLsJKGEAjQB3BAsnZ3VErtWTWakkN
transaction
ced145606f0fd42326643e57bc2557a57bccb062adb144b8f48b7ac9a1a89c84
confirmations
247583
spent
false

94 Sat Ranges